About this coordinate
Genesis 5:24:7 is a BCV:P reference — Book · Chapter · Verse · Word Position. It addresses word 7 of Genesis 5:24, so the Hebrew word אֱלֹהִֽים׃ (elohim) can be cited, linked and studied at exactly this position rather than somewhere in the verse. In the Biblical Knowledge Coordinate System the same position is written Gen.5.24.W7, which extends further down to each syllable (Gen.5.24.W7.S1) and character.
